    What is an Automatic Carpet Cleaner?

    An automatic carpet cleaner, often called a robot carpet cleaner, is a smart device that cleans your carpets for you. It uses sensors to navigate your home. It vacuums and often washes carpets on its own. This makes keeping your floors spotless much easier.

    These machines are designed to be hands-free. You set them up, and they do the rest. They can clean while you’re busy or even when you’re not home. This technology brings a new level of convenience to home cleaning.

    Key Features to Look For

    When searching for the best automatic carpet cleaner, several features stand out. Look for strong suction power for effective dirt removal. Smart navigation systems, like mapping technology, help the cleaner cover your entire carpeted area efficiently. Consider the water tank capacity for larger homes.

    Other important features include specialized cleaning modes for different types of stains. Look for quiet operation if you plan to run it while you’re home. Battery life is also crucial; a longer runtime means more carpet cleaned on a single charge. Some models even offer app control for scheduling and monitoring.

    How Automatic Carpet Cleaners Work

    Automatic carpet cleaners use advanced sensors and AI. They map your rooms to clean systematically. Brushes agitate the carpet fibers to loosen dirt. Then, powerful suction pulls the dirt and cleaning solution into a dirty water tank.

    Many models also dispense a cleaning solution. This helps break down stains and odors. They often have separate tanks for clean and dirty water. This ensures you’re always cleaning with fresh water.

    Maintenance and Care for Your Automatic Cleaner

    Proper maintenance ensures your automatic carpet cleaner works efficiently for years. Regularly empty and rinse the dirty water tank. Clean the brushes and filters according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Wipe down the sensors to ensure accurate navigation.

    Store the cleaner in a cool, dry place. Keep the charging dock clean and unobstructed. Following these simple steps will keep your robot running smoothly.

    Tips for Maximizing Your Carpet Cleaner’s Performance

    To get the most from your best automatic carpet cleaner, prepare your floors. Pick up any large debris or small objects. This prevents them from getting stuck in the machine. For very dirty carpets, consider a pre-treatment spray for tough stains.

    Ensure the carpet cleaner’s software is up to date. This often brings performance improvements. Regularly check for and replace worn-out brushes or filters. A well-maintained machine delivers the best results.

    Can automatic carpet cleaners really deep clean?

    Yes, many automatic carpet cleaners can deep clean effectively. They use powerful suction and often a combination of water and cleaning solution. Some advanced models can even scrub stains.

    How often should I run my automatic carpet cleaner?

    For best results, run your automatic carpet cleaner 1-3 times per week. This depends on your household traffic and any pets. Frequent cleaning prevents dirt from building up.

    Do I need to pre-treat stains before using an automatic cleaner?

    While many automatic cleaners handle stains well, pre-treating very tough or old stains can help. Use a carpet stain remover designed for your carpet type. This ensures the best possible outcome.

    What is the lifespan of an automatic carpet cleaner?

    With proper care and maintenance, an automatic carpet cleaner can last 3-5 years. Regular cleaning of parts and replacing filters will extend its life.
